Property with pool Amou (40)

The estate is approached via a private graveled driveway, leading past the remains of an old stone barn, adorned with wisteria, and the peaceful gardens planted with mature trees. The long colombage, half-timbered entrance hall, typical of an early 19th century Landaise Maison de Maître, leads to the ground floor rooms, comprising; a large sitting room, with open fireplace, a dining room, a kitchen leading to an outdoor covered dining terrace with an open fireplace, a utility room with central heating boiler and a shower room with WC. A beautiful carved staircase curls up to two upper floors; the first floor comprising three bedrooms, two shower rooms and a large reception room overlooking the park. The second floor offers a library and study on the landing, three further bedrooms, a family bathroom and separate WC. The large barn to the side of the property provides space for parking vehicles and storage. A sauna and relaxation room, plus a playroom have been created in the rear part of the barn, along with a scullery kitchen. The park is divided into several zones; to the front, the mature trees and shrubs with the brook, offering shade and a tranquil place to relax, to the side, a useful area for a laundry line, and to the rear, a 5M x 12 swimming pool in a sunny, exposed situation, surrounded by more mature shrubs and a covered dining terrace. The property has been inhabited as a permanent residence until very recently, and has therefore been maintained in good condition, with annual repairs and maintenance carried out. However, some gently refurbishing would be required in modernization of the kitchen and bathrooms and the septic tank requires upgrading to comply with the latest regulations. The pretty riverside town of Amou is just 2 kilometres away, accessed via rural path, making it practical for families with young children to cycle into town. The town provides a good level of basic commerces as well as a very good restaurant and a pizzeria. The larger market town of Orthez is situated 15 minutes south of Amou, with its high-speed TGV train connecting to Paris in under 4 hours. Property with pool Orthez (64)

This immaculate and stylish family home is privately situated at the end of a country lane protected by a block of woodland to the west and open countryside to the east. Its neighbouring market town offers daily amenities and a choice of restaurants and can be reached within an easy 15 minute walk The property was subject to considerable upgrading in 2023 to include a comprehensive overhaul of the clay tiled roof; the installation of a new ecological wood pellet cental heating boiler; the installation of five new double glazed units; insulation and replastering of the cathedral ceiling in the sitting room and a new fully fitted kitchen.  The property now boasts a C energy rating. Large iron gates open into a sweeping driveway where there is ample parking for several cars. A stretch of lawn to the east connects to the rear mature grounds which extend down to a large 10x5m swimming pool with a charming terrace offering dappled shade from its rose ladened pergola. A second terrace extends along the entire south facade with a covered section leading from the living room. This property offers substantial, naturally light, accommodation with the majority of its rooms facing south and opening onto the terrace with views of the gardens and distant Pyrénées.  To the right of the entrance hall is the family kitchen and a large living room with a newly installed wood-burning stove and an impressive full height cathedral ceiling which was recently insulated. To the left is the utility room which was formerly used as a home-office with independent access to the front of the property plus a corridor leading to the ground floor bedrooms.  The first floor offers a large mezzanine, currently serving as an office; a master bedroom suite (with double dressing rooms and a large en-suite bathroom with views of the Pyrénées; and a large room (50m2) currently serving as a dortoir for the grandchildren.  This room also offers a sauna and generous storage cupboards. A second driveway, to the side of the property, leads into the double garage within the basement. A wine cellar, workshop and boiler room complete this lower level.   The riverside market town of Orthez is just a 15 minutes drive west and the beautiful historic city of Pau is just 40 minutes east. The ski slopes of the Pyrénées and the Atlantic Coast, around Biarritz can be reached in approximately 45 minutes, Pau airport 35 minutes; Biarritz airport one hour; Toulouse and Bordeaux airports 2 hours. House Idron (64)

Haut d'Idron, located in a very quiet area, very pretty Mansard of 217 m2, on wooded plot of 1100 m2. On the ground floor, a very large living room (56m2) with stone fireplace, an office (or bedroom), a bathroom, a fitted kitchen, an adjoining laundry room and a double motorized garage. Upstairs, 5 bedrooms including 1 master suite (33m2) and a large bathroom. Lots of comfort in this charming house. Close to shops and bus lines P9 and P10 + school. An intimate garden and a permanent shelter complete this picture. ENERGY CLASS: C 125 kWh/m2/year. CLIMATE CLASS: C 25 kgCO2/m2/year. Estimated amount of annual energy expenditure for standard use: between 1824 euro and 2468 euro/year. Manor Saint-Sever (40)

This elegant manor house dating back to 1670, with its elegant landscaped gardens & poolside terraces, will appeal to anyone in search of a luxurious property; steeped in history, bathed in natural light, and full of charm with elegant period features. Built to take advantage of both the rising and setting sun, this is a property with a happy and sunny disposition, marrying period charm with modern comfort. The property sits on approximately three hectares of land. Restored in 2004 (with new wiring and plumbing) this property is a comfortable home for year-round residence. With a large barn on the plot, and a separate guest or gite annexe, this property is an ideal choice for anyone seeking a large family home, or property that could be developed as a chambre d’hôte or luxury lettings. In the heart of Les Landes…a short drive from Saint Sever This fine property is located in a popular area of the Aquitaine region, in the heart of Les Landes with the gorgeous village of Saint Sever just a short drive away, the Atlantic Ocean just an hour’s drive from the property and the Pyrenees mountains 90 minutes away. For anyone who does not yet know the village of Saint Sever, it is certainly worth a trip, and after a delicious lunch on a terrace café and a stroll around the gorgeous village and church square, we were already in love with the immediate area, before beginning a tour of the property! The property is located at the end of a private alley, in a leafy and tranquil position. The approach to the property is entirely private and our first views of the property are impressive; with the main body of the manor house and its adjacent tower forming a gorgeous ensemble. This gentilhommière is situated in the middle of a plot in landscaped gardens, with neatly clipped topiary hedges; and a generous gravelled driveway to the property. To the rear there is the pool, a large covered terrace area and access to the guest annexe and barn. The main house With the ambience of a genteel home, country residence, or gentilhommière, the property is decorated in keeping with the period. There is a relaxed air of refinery and comfort to each room, with gentle colours: 18th century blues, greens, pinks, in the chalk paintwork; original parquet floors, high ceilings, original fireplaces, and staircases. The choice of furniture marries well with the choice of wall paint, so that there is a sense of having stepped back in time. Each room is blessed with tall windows offering views over the topiary gardens; over the tops of ancient trees, and (on the day of our visit) across an azure blue sky dotted with gigantic fluffy clouds on a scorching summer’s day. With original floors, wooden and terracotta and high ceilings this is the perfect property for afficionados of antique furniture, chandeliers, and large pieces of Artwork. With a grand entrance hall, the main house compromises four spacious reception rooms, the largest drawing room being of particular note, with its decorative walnut panelling. The large and spacious kitchen, with its beautiful terra-cotta floor, is the heart of the home, and a fantastic space for informal entertaining around the farmhouse table, or for family breakfasts, as well as food preparation for large groups. With a modern central island, a dining-table and a characterful red and black range with four ovens, the kitchen is also a mixture of eclectic antique pieces of furniture painted in sky blue. With doors to the gardens and direct access to the pool, this is a “family” kitchen in every sense of the word, and a lovely informal space in which to gather. The kitchen is yet another lovely light room, with windows down one side, and French doors to let in the sunshine. The main house has 7 functional bedrooms, with two extra guest bedrooms in the guest annexe and 9 WCs.
